Dieppe weather in May

In May, Dieppe sees average daytime highs of 15°C and overnight lows near 10°C, with 61 mm of rain across 11.3 wet days and about 15.1 hours of daylight. It is the 5th-warmest and 7th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s climb over the month, from about 14°C in the first days to 16°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 23% of the time in May,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 14 h 24 min at the start of May to 15 h 48 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, May is Dieppe's 6th-clearest and 9th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Dieppe's year-round climate.

Temperature in May

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Highs climb over the month, from about 14°C in the first days to 16°C by the end.

A typical May day in Dieppe reaches about 15°C in the afternoon and slips back to 10°C overnight — a 5°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 12°C and 19°C. Set against its neighbours, May runs about 3°C warmer than April and about 3°C cooler than June.

Sea temperature near Dieppe in May

The nearest coast averages about 12°C in May — the other half of the beach question. The full-year curve and swim-comfort zones are below.

The sea at the nearest coast (about 15 km away) is warmest in August at about 18°C and coldest in February near 8°C.

The water stays below 20°C all year — cool enough that most swimmers want a wetsuit.

Location & terrain

Where is Dieppe?

Dieppe sits at 49.9°N, 1.1°E, 9 m above sea level, in France. The nearest listed city is Mont-Saint-Aignan, 51 km away.

Topography around Dieppe

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Dieppe.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Dieppe has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 101 m around an average of 33 m above sea level; within 16 km, only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 191 m; within 80 km, signific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 265 m.

The land around Dieppe is covered by water (34%) and artificial surfaces (24%) within 3 km, water (43%) and cropland (29%) within 16 km, and cropland (38%) and water (29%) within 80 km.
